Title: Lajos Decsei: Innovator in Cyclodextrin Polymers

Introduction

Lajos Decsei is a notable inventor based in Budapest, Hungary. He has made significant contributions to the field of chemistry, particularly in the development of water-soluble cyclodextrin polymers. His innovative work has implications for various applications in pharmaceuticals and materials science.

Latest Patents

Lajos Decsei holds 1 patent for his invention titled "Water soluble cyclodextrin polymers substituted by ionic groups." This invention relates to the creation of water-soluble cyclodextrin polymers that are modified with ionic groups, enhancing their functionality and potential applications.

Career Highlights

Decsei is associated with Chinoin Gyogyszer Es Vegyeszeti Termekek Gyara Rt., a prominent pharmaceutical and chemical company. His work at this institution has allowed him to explore and develop innovative solutions in the field of cyclodextrin chemistry.

Collaborations

Throughout his career, Lajos Decsei has collaborated with esteemed colleagues such as Jozsef Szejtli and Eva Fenyvesi. These partnerships have fostered a collaborative environment that encourages the exchange of ideas and advancements in their shared field of expertise.
